时间:2024-11-13 来源:网络 人气:
Yum(Yellow dog Updater, Modified)是一个在Linux系统中广泛使用的软件包管理器。它基于RPM(Red Hat Package Manager)包管理器,主要用于基于RPM的Linux系统(如Red Hat、CentOS、Fedora等)中。Yum的主要功能是自动下载、安装、更新和删除软件包,同时自动解决软件包之间的依赖关系。
Yum的核心是它的依赖关系解析器。当用户请求安装或更新一个软件包时,Yum会检查该软件包的依赖关系,并确保所有必需的依赖项都已安装。如果某个依赖项尚未安装,Yum会自动下载并安装它。这种自动依赖关系管理使得软件包的安装和更新变得非常简单和高效。
Yum的配置文件位于`/etc/yum.conf`。在这个文件中,用户可以设置Yum的各种行为,例如默认的软件仓库、缓存大小、日志级别等。此外,用户还可以创建自定义的软件仓库配置文件,以便从特定的源安装软件包。
yum install:安装指定的软件包。
yum update:更新已安装的软件包到最新版本。
yum remove:删除指定的软件包。
yum list:列出可用的软件包。
yum search:搜索软件包。
yum clean:清除Yum的缓存。
以下是一个使用Yum安装软件包的基本步骤:
打开终端。
输入以下命令以安装软件包:
yum install
等待Yum下载并安装软件包及其依赖项。
安装完成后,软件包及其依赖项将被添加到系统中。
要更新已安装的软件包,请按照以下步骤操作:
打开终端。
输入以下命令以更新软件包:
yum update
等待Yum下载并安装软件包的最新版本。
更新完成后,软件包将被更新到最新版本。
要删除软件包,请按照以下步骤操作:
打开终端。
输入以下命令以删除软件包:
yum remove
等待Yum删除软件包及其依赖项。
删除完成后,软件包及其依赖项将被从系统中移除。
Yum的镜像源是指Yum用于下载软件包的服务器地址。默认情况下,Yum使用的是官方的镜像源。然而,对于国内用户来说,由于网络延迟和带宽限制,使用国内镜像源可以显著提高下载速度。用户可以通过编辑`/etc/yum.repos.d/`目录下的配置文件来更改Yum的镜像源。
Yum是一个功能强大的软件包管理器,它简化了Linux系统的软件安装、更新和删除过程。通过Yum,用户可以轻松地管理软件包,确保系统的稳定性和安全性。掌握Yum的用法对于Linux用户来说至关重要。